Signs You Need Heat Pump Maintenance
Heat pump maintenance is a preventive service that ensures your unit works as expected. It diagnoses problems before they occur and fixes existing issues accordingly. Heat pump maintenance also fine-tunes your heating and cooling systems for optimal performance.
Enlisting reputable heat pump maintenance services can go a long way in ensuring you do not have to overspend on your indoor comfort. Nevertheless, knowing the right time to schedule maintenance services can be challenging.
Here are the top signs you need heat pump maintenance in Richmond Hill, GA:
- Contaminated indoor air
- Increased energy bills
- Strange noises
- Inhibited airflow
- Frequent power cycling
- Uneven air distribution

Improved Safety
A malfunctioning heat pump can be a safety hazard. The defective units can trigger a fire or electric shock, leading to safety concerns. It can also overheat, damaging your unit’s internal components and resulting in costly repairs. Warranty Protection
Warranty coverage safeguards your investment from monetary losses in case of manufacturing defects and other issues. However, there is a catch. Manufacturers require you to service your heat pump regularly for your warranty to remain valid. You might have a hard time filing claims if you do not enlist heat pump maintenance services. Prolonged Lifespan
Most heat pumps last about 10 years. However, you can extend the lifespan of your heat pump by scheduling regular maintenance. Routine maintenance identifies issues before they occur, ensuring your system does not break down unexpectedly. It also resolves existing problems, prolonging the lifespan of your heat pump.
